The Power of VR and AR in Education
Modern classrooms are no longer confined to textbooks and whiteboards. with VR and AR, teachers can transport students to ancient civilizations, allow them to visualize complex scientific phenomena, or practice skills in a risk-free environment. These technologies foster greater engagement, improve retention, and cater to diverse learning styles.
- Virtual Reality (VR) creates fully immersive simulations—think virtual field trips, science labs, or past reenactments.
- Augmented reality (AR) overlays digital content onto the real world, making classroom objects come alive or adding interactive labels to physical models.
Benefits of Implementing VR and AR in Schools
adopting VR and AR in classrooms brings a multitude of educational advantages. Here are some of the most impactful benefits identified in leading schools worldwide:
- Enhanced engagement: Immersive technology captures students’ attention and increases motivation to learn.
- Active learning: Students interact with content, making learning more experiential and memorable.
- Accessibility: VR and AR help bridge gaps for students with special needs by providing inclusive, differentiated learning experiences.
- Safe experimentation: Simulate perilous or expensive experiments in science safely and affordably.
- Global exposure: Students can explore different cultures, historical events, or scientific wonders that would otherwise be inaccessible.
- Collaboration and soft skills: multi-user VR applications encourage teamwork, interaction, and problem-solving.

Practical Tips for Implementing VR and AR in Schools
Integrating VR and AR doesn’t have to be daunting. Here are some practical tips for educators and administrators aiming to harness immersive technologies:
- Start small: Begin with pilot projects or single subjects to build familiarity and demonstrate value.
- Choose user-pleasant applications: Select educational VR and AR platforms designed for teachers, with ready-made lesson plans and easy setup.
- Ensure hardware compatibility: Consider options like Google cardboard, affordable AR-enabled tablets, or all-in-one VR headsets like Oculus Quest.
- Focus on curriculum integration: Map VR/AR activities to your learning objectives, ensuring alignment with standards.
- Provide teacher training: Equip staff with practical training and support networks for troubleshooting and sharing ideas.
- Be mindful of equity: Ensure all students have access, and consider ways to fund technology through grants or community partnerships.
